Job description

The Global Document Specialist is responsible for producing a wide variety of documents, including complex transactional and litigation documents, using a variety of available software. This position requires strong legal word processing and administrative skills, time management skills, and the ability to perform well under strict deadlines.

Duties and Responsibilities

Primary

  • Creates, converts, formats and revises a wide variety of documents, including transactional and litigation documents, Edgar filings, correspondence, presentations, charts, graphs, timelines, Excel spreadsheets and others, using appropriate Firm software applications.
  • Transcribes audio files, generates comparisons; creates electronic trial notebooks, electronic closing sets and PDF portfolios; marks and generates Table of Authorities;; and handles various other word processing-related tasks.
  • Carefully follows instructions and established Firm and departmental procedures.
  • Proofreads completed work thoroughly for accuracy.
  • Maintains confidentiality and security of sensitive information at all times.

Secondary

  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Education

  • High school diploma or equivalent.

Experience

  • Three years legal word processing experience working in a law firm or legal environment required.

Special Knowledge

  • Strong legal word processing skills and ability to diagnose, troubleshoot and correct problem documents.

Technical Skills

  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Word for document automation, formatting and editing; thorough working knowledge of PowerPoint, Excel, Visio and Outlook; proficiency in document management system (DMS) software, comparison software, and PDF conversion and editing tools.

Attributes

  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y. Strong organizational and time management skills. Ability to work efficiently under pressure and meet tight deadlines. Excellent written and verbal communication skills and ability to follow instructions effectively. Proficient problem-solving abilities.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information with discretion. Collaborative team player with a positive attitude. Excellent customer service skills and flexibility to handle changing priorities to support business needs. Self-starter who can work both independently and in a team environment

Qualifications

  • Must score 55 wpm with a 2% or less error rate on the firm’s legal typing test and 76% or higher on the firm’s legal spelling test. Must successfully complete a Word skills assessment.

Working Conditions

  • Required working hours: Monday - Friday from 5:00 p.m. - 12:30 a.m. CT.
  • Job may be performed in a typical office or remote environment, subject to business needs.
  • Extra hours and holiday overtime are periodically required.
